SMSF succession and estate planning presentation
Published on 06 Aug 14 by NEW SOUTH WALES DIVISION, THE TAX INSTITUTE
This presentation covers:
- loss of capacity – individual trustee
- loss of trustee capacity – corporate trustee
- planning for loss of capacity
- enduring powers of attorney
- death – individual trustees.
Author profile
Craig Day
Craig Day is the Head of Technical Services for Colonial First State and has over 25 years experience in the financial services industry. In his role, Craig is responsible for providing specialist technical support to financial advisers. Craig holds a Masters of Taxation (financial planning) and is a Fellow Member of the SMSF Association. - Current at 23 January 2026
